Hydrangea Gatsby Glow Ball

Photo Courtesy of Proven Winners ColorChoice Shrubs

Hydrangea Gatsby Glow Ball

Patent #: PP 37,233

Botanical Name: Hydrangea quercifolia

HARDINESS:

5–9

POT SIZE:

2 Gallon

SIZE:

3’–4’ H x 3’–4’ W

SPACING:

3’–4’

PRUNE:

Pruning isn’t necessary but can be shaped in early spring.

PLANT FOOD:

Apply a slow-release fertilizer in early spring and repeat as directed.

MULCH:

Keep a layer of mulch around the base of the plant year-round to conserve water and reduce weeds.

IDEAS FOR USE:

Oakleaf Hydrangeas are a timeless treasure in the landscape with their beautiful, large, white flower panicles. This selection is native to North America and can be considered miniature in growth habit. Flowers attract pollinators, and the foliage provides interest in the fall as well.

BLOOM TIME

Summer

WATER

Weekly until established

LIGHT

Sun to part sun
